How to Get a Citroen C1 Car Key Replacement

Replacing a car key can be expensive, especially at the dealership. However, a locksmith could save you time and money. Learn more about the various types of keys and their costs.

A typical car key consists of a mechanical key in the shape of a blade that can be inserted directly into the ignition cylinder. The cost of replacement is typically between $10-12. A remote car key comes with buttons that allow you to lock or unlock the vehicle from some distance. Remote keys are also able to start the engine of the vehicle.

The process of programming a new key

It is essential to replace a lost key by getting a new one programmed. A majority of modern vehicles come with electronic keys fobs, which need to be programmed so that they can function with the vehicle's anti-theft system. Based on the model and model of your vehicle you may have to visit a professional dealer or locksmith to get this service. You can locate a reputable repair shop in your area by entering your registration number on WhoCanFixMyCar. Then, you can compare the prices and customer reviews from local garages, Citroen car Mechanics and dealers before settling on a choice!

Unlike old fashioned mechanical car keys, modern Citroen vehicles are equipped with remotes or smart keys. They have buttons that let you lock and start your vehicle without having to insert the key in the ignition. The key fob is powered by a battery and communicates with the vehicle using an electronic microchip. Consult your owner's guide or look online for specific steps provided by the manufacturer of your vehicle to determine if the key you have to be programmable.

Locksmiths with professional experience have the tools and software required to reprogram a key. You should make sure that the key you are using is the correct one for the year and model of your vehicle. There should be two keys that can be used to program your new key. Once the key has been programmed, it is able to be used to unlock your vehicle. The process is fast and cost-effective, so it's worth the small investment to save time and money in the end.
